Illegal sale of sexual enhancement tablets
TWO men have been arrested in Uitenhage for selling unregistered medication to the public and dispensing while not being registered as doctors or pharmacists.
Uitenhage police spokesman Superintendent Priscilla Naidu said the men had been arrested in a police trap last Thursday. Reacting to a tip-off, the police acted as buyers and were sold the illegal sexual enhancement tablets and gel.
Police confiscated 144 Kamagra tablets, 13 oral Kamagra gel packs and 58 Cialis tablets.
Naidu said: “The tablets are known to have the same effect as Viagra.”
A pack of four tablets is sold for R100, while the gel goes for R25 for two packets. The tablets were imported from India
